Local Athletes Primed For Spirit Games

Saturday’s event works with disabled athletes.

 

[view:node_ad=5]On Saturday, the biggest day of competition for disabled athletes will take place at the Special Olympics annual Spirit Games.

 

The event will take to the stage of Hart Park, Newhall Park, The Boys and Girls Club and Placerita Jr. High.

 

Over 800 special athletes take part in the games, with an estimated 500 of them being local. The athletes compete in games like aquatics, bocce, basketball, golf and tennis.

 

This is one of seven different competitions the Special Olympics of Santa Clarita put on every year.
